1974 edition. Hardcover with dustcover, 287 pages. Good condition. The dust cover shows signs of age and use. The book is neat and clean, with a few rust spots in front and back. The binding is tight.

 "For three years the author lived in the Serengeti observing lions, wild dogs, cheetahs, leopards and hyenas, tracking their movements and that of their prey."

George Beals Schaller is a German-born American mammalogist, biologist, conservationist and author. Schaller is recognized by many as the world's preeminent field biologist, studying wildlife throughout Africa, Asia and South America.
